Transaction 17c4c8638a240d5dc9d6f33602917caa73986bb8b27b0ea6143f9c6b61ce80ee
1 Input
1 Output
-
17c4c8638a240d5dc9d6f33602917caa73986bb8b27b0ea6143f9c6b61ce80ee:0
- value
- 30381
- script pubkey
- OP_0 OP_PUSHBYTES_20 894705b9f5863cbbc71cbb7f5b7ba039ee2670d1
- address
- bc1q39rstw04sc7th3cuhdl4k7aq88hzvux3elht6l